[iOS] [Mono2x] JIT compile exception when setting Selectable.colors
Steps to reproduce:
1. Open the attached project
2. Build to iOS
3. When app opens on an iOS device, check Console log
Results: error thrown
ExecutionEngineException: Attempting to JIT compile method 'System.Collections.Generic.GenericEqualityComparer`1<UnityEngine.UI.ColorBlock>:.ctor ()' while running with --aot-only. <...>
Reproduced on: 5.5.3p3, 5.6.0f1, 2017.1.0b5 (Mono2x, iPad Mini 2, iOS 9.2.1)
THIS IS A KNOWN LIMITATION OF MONO BACKEND.
Workarounds:
- using IL2CPP instead of Mono2x Scripting backend
- Manually implement IEqualityComparer<TKey> (As described in: https://developer.xamarin.com/guides/ios/advanced_topics/limitations/#Value_types_as_Dictionary_Keys )
